
Building a strong team begins with finding the right people. Whether you are leading a department, forming a project group, or expanding your organization, the success of your work depends heavily on the individuals you bring together. Locating the correct individuals is not only about matching skills to tasks—it is about understanding personalities, motivations, values, and how each person contributes to the collective strength of the group.
Before searching for individuals, start by defining what the group requires. This includes technical skills, communication styles, workload distribution, and leadership support. A clear understanding of the group’s goals and challenges helps you identify the qualities necessary for success.

The best team members are those whose personal goals align with the group’s mission. Understanding what motivates a candidate helps determine their long-term potential. Ask questions that reveal their ambitions, passion, and commitment.
Selecting the correct individuals should be based on a combination of data, observation, and intuition. Review their experience, evaluate their interactions during interviews, and analyze how they might fit into group dynamics. Balanced judgment helps you choose people who strengthen the team rather than disrupt it.
Locating the correct individuals for your group is a thoughtful process that combines understanding, evaluation, and intuition. When you identify people who align with your goals, fit your culture, and bring valuable skills, you create a group that works efficiently, collaborates harmoniously, and achieves consistent results. The right individuals transform a group into a high-performing team capable of long-term success.
